Kompaan – Craft Beer Brewed in the Spirit of Friendship
Kompaan Dutch Craft Beer Company from The Hague is one of the defining names in the modern Dutch craft beer scene. Founded in 2015 by two lifelong school friends, Jeroen van Ditmarsch and Jasper, the brewery's name says it all: "kompaan" is Dutch for companion, buddy, or fellow traveler. That spirit – sharing great beer among friends – runs through everything they brew. The modern spelling (kompaan rather than the archaic compaen) reflects the brewery's contemporary, boundary-pushing attitude.
Based in the raw industrial Binckhorst district, Kompaan operates a wide-ranging brewhouse and an ambitious barrel-aging program. The entire core range is named after forms of companionship: Levensgenieter (a juicy, hop-forward New England IPA), Handlanger (a Double IPA loaded with Simcoe, Mosaic, Cascade & Amarillo), Bondgenoot (Belgian Pale Ale), Kameraad (a body-driven cold-hopped Pilsner), and the legendary Bloedbroeder – a pitch-black Imperial Stout fermented with port wine. This beer was crowned Best Beer of the Netherlands in 2017 and took home Gold medals at both the Barcelona Beer Challenge and the Dutch Beer Challenge that same year.
Beyond the core range, Kompaan regularly releases limited editions, barrel-aged brews in whisky, bourbon, and genever casks, along with seasonal specialties like the Battle Royale series and their Blubberdikkejetsers pastry stouts. Two taphouses in The Hague (Thuishaven & Binnenhaven) round out the picture of a rebellious, fast-growing brewery defining what contemporary Dutch craft beer can look like.
